He’s not wrong . Have to think at some point the jackets right this wrong, although they have been pretty bad with their marketing
The team is called the Blue Jackets because Ohio was a major producer of union supplies and soldiers for the civil war, meaning the brand needs to represent Ohio just as much as it does the civil war.

I really don't care if others need to research it to know that, most Ohioans probably don't even know that, but it's a cool piece of history nonetheless.

Generic? It's the most uniquely shaped flag in the country. And it came about based off of cavalry flags used during the Civil War, so it's doubly-appropriate.

Remove "generic" from my comment and the rest stands. But in any case, the one unique thing about it is not evident in the logo.
